Autonomous Tenant Inquiry and Maintenance Request Routing Agents

Property management teams often struggle with the high volume of routine tenant communications, leading to delayed maintenance and reduced resident satisfaction. For a regional operator in Milwaukee, scaling staff to meet 24/7 demand is cost-prohibitive. AI agents provide immediate, context-aware responses, filtering urgent maintenance issues from general inquiries. This reduces the burden on property managers, allowing them to focus on high-value community engagement and physical site quality. By standardizing communication, firms can ensure consistent service levels across their entire portfolio, mitigating the risk of negative reviews and improving long-term resident retention in a competitive market.

Up to 70% reduction in manual ticket triageProperty Management Automation Benchmarks 2024
The agent integrates with the existing Microsoft 365 and property management software to ingest incoming emails and portal tickets. It analyzes the intent and urgency of the message, cross-referencing against active work orders and tenant lease terms. If a maintenance request is identified, the agent automatically creates a ticket in the backend system, assigns the appropriate vendor or internal staff based on availability, and sends a confirmation to the tenant. If the issue is complex, it escalates the ticket to a human manager with a summary of the issue and relevant history.

Automated Vendor Compliance and Procurement Monitoring Agents

Managing vendor contracts and ensuring compliance with insurance and licensing requirements is a significant administrative bottleneck for regional developers. Manual tracking often leads to compliance gaps, which pose legal and financial risks during new construction or ongoing property management. AI agents automate the lifecycle of vendor documentation, identifying expired certificates or non-compliant insurance coverage before they become operational liabilities. This proactive approach protects the firm from regulatory exposure and ensures that only pre-vetted, compliant partners are engaged, ultimately streamlining the procurement process and reducing the time spent on manual audits and vendor onboarding.

25-30% reduction in vendor onboarding timeConstruction Industry Institute (CII) Efficiency Data
This agent monitors vendor document repositories and external databases. It extracts data from certificates of insurance (COIs) and licensing documents, validating them against established safety and compliance criteria. When a document is nearing expiration, the agent automatically notifies the vendor and the internal procurement team. If a vendor fails to provide updated documentation, the agent can trigger a temporary hold on new work orders within the company's management system. This ensures that the firm remains in strict adherence to Wisconsin real estate regulations without requiring constant manual oversight from the operations team.

Automated Lease Agreement Review and Compliance Auditing

Lease management involves complex legal documentation that must comply with both company standards and state-specific housing laws. Manual review of these documents is time-consuming and prone to human error, which can lead to costly legal disputes or compliance failures. AI agents can perform automated audits of lease agreements, flagging non-standard clauses, missing disclosures, or potential regulatory violations. This ensures consistency across the portfolio and provides a layer of protection that is essential for long-term fiduciary management. By automating this process, the firm can scale its leasing operations while maintaining rigorous quality control and minimizing legal risk.

50% reduction in time spent on document reviewLegal Tech Industry Analysis for Real Estate
The agent functions as an automated legal assistant that reviews drafted lease agreements against a template library and current Wisconsin landlord-tenant laws. It scans for inconsistencies in rent, deposit terms, and mandatory disclosures. If a deviation is found, the agent flags it for human legal review, providing a detailed explanation of the potential risk. The agent also maintains a database of all active leases, alerting the management team to upcoming renewal windows or critical dates. This integration ensures that the firm's documentation remains accurate and compliant without the need for exhaustive manual reviews by senior management.

Predictive Property Maintenance and Asset Lifecycle Management

Reactive maintenance is one of the largest expenses in property management. Equipment failures often occur at the worst times, leading to emergency repair costs and resident dissatisfaction. By leveraging AI to predict maintenance needs based on historical data and equipment usage patterns, firms can shift to a proactive maintenance strategy. This extends the lifespan of assets, reduces emergency repair premiums, and improves the overall quality of the communities managed. For a mid-size regional firm, this translates to significant operational savings and a stronger reputation, which is critical for long-term growth and maintaining property values across the portfolio.

10-15% reduction in annual maintenance expendituresFacility Management Association (FMA) Predictive Metrics
The agent monitors data from building systems and maintenance logs. It identifies patterns that precede equipment failure—such as unusual energy consumption or frequent minor repairs—and generates predictive maintenance alerts. These alerts are pushed to the property management team, suggesting a preventative service check. The agent also tracks the age and condition of building assets, providing a prioritized schedule for capital improvements. By integrating with existing inventory and vendor systems, the agent ensures that parts and labor are available before a failure occurs, optimizing the maintenance budget and ensuring high-quality resident experience.

How do AI agents integrate with our existing WordPress and Microsoft 365 stack?
AI agents utilize secure API connectors to bridge your existing infrastructure. For WordPress, agents can interface with your site via secure webhooks to handle lead capture and resident inquiries. For Microsoft 365, agents leverage Microsoft Graph API to access documents, emails, and calendar data securely. This allows for a seamless flow of information without needing to replace your current systems. Integration typically follows a phased approach, starting with read-only access for analytics and moving to write-access for automated tasks once security protocols are validated.
